Rosaceae-associated exercise-induced anaphylaxis with positive SPT and negative IgE reactivity to Pru p 3.

Abstract

BACKGROUND

Food-dependent-exercise-induced anaphylaxis (FDEIA) is characterized by anaphylactic symptoms after exercise following ingestion of food. We present a case of FDEIA induced by Rosacee fruits showing some diagnostic problems.

MATERIAL AND METHODS

A 12 years-old boy with seasonal allergy to olive and cypressus pollens, experienced two distinct episodes of FDEIA, grade 4 and 3 of the Sampson Scale respectively, during intense exercise, about 30 minutes after eating a peach with peel or some cherries. SPT with commercial peach extract and fresh Rosacee fruits scored positive while SPT with a date palm profilin-enriched extract was negative. On in vitro tests total IgE were 44 kU/l and IgE for peach, cherry, Prup 3, Prup 1, Bet v 1, Bet v 2, Bet v 4 were negative. SPT with Prup 3 UniCAP device (cellulose polymer in a plastic reserve highly binding allergen protein) was negative. An oral food challenge, performed at rest using a commercial peach juice, scored negative. An immunoblot analysis performed with peach extract was negative.

DISCUSSION

The main peculiarity of this case of FDEIA is the discrepancy between positive SPT and negative in-vitro findings. The positive SPT with the commercial peach extract suggested hypersensitivity to lipid transfer protein; however, no IgE reactivity to rPrup 3 was found in-vitro. The negative immunoblot analysis, possibly caused by the low levels of specific IgE, did not allow us to investigate the nature of the relevant allergen protein further. It is possible that this patient reacted to a different peach allergen or, alternatively, that he recognized an isoform of LTP that is different fr-om that in Uni-CAP.

CONCLUSION

This case emphasizes once more the diagnostic relevance of SPT with extracts and fresh material to be performed before investigating IgE reactivity to single allergen components in-vitro.

摘要

背景

食物依赖运动诱发的过敏反应(FDEIA)的特征是在摄入食物后运动引发过敏症状。我们报告一例由蔷薇科水果诱发的FDEIA病例,该病例存在一些诊断问题。

材料与方法

一名12岁男孩对橄榄和柏属花粉有季节性过敏,在剧烈运动期间,分别于食用带皮桃子或一些樱桃约30分钟后经历了两次不同的FDEIA发作,根据桑普森量表分别为4级和3级。用市售桃子提取物和新鲜蔷薇科水果进行的皮肤点刺试验(SPT)呈阳性,而用富含海枣肌动蛋白的提取物进行的SPT为阴性。体外试验中总IgE为44 kU/l,对桃子、樱桃、Prup 3、Prup 1、Bet v 1、Bet v 2、Bet v 4的IgE为阴性。使用Prup 3 UniCAP设备(塑料储备中的纤维素聚合物高度结合变应原蛋白)进行的SPT为阴性。使用市售桃汁在静息状态下进行的口服食物激发试验结果为阴性。用桃子提取物进行的免疫印迹分析结果为阴性。

讨论

该FDEIA病例的主要特点是SPT阳性与体外试验结果阴性之间存在差异。用市售桃子提取物进行的SPT阳性提示对脂质转移蛋白过敏;然而,体外未发现对rPrup 3的IgE反应性。免疫印迹分析结果为阴性,可能是由于特异性IgE水平较低,这使得我们无法进一步研究相关变应原蛋白的性质。有可能该患者对不同的桃子变应原产生反应,或者他识别的脂质转移蛋白异构体与Uni-CAP中的不同。

结论

该病例再次强调了在研究体外对单一变应原成分的IgE反应性之前,用提取物和新鲜材料进行SPT的诊断相关性。
